Yes, apparently he was found by some walkers who thought they'd just found a crashed car, dug down and there he was lying in his sleeping bag inside the car. The report suggests that the snow covering the car turned it into a kind of igloo so even though it was minus 30 outside the temperature in the car wouldn't have been as cold. Amazing he survived.
